What are some examples of probability?

Probability is the likelihood or chance of an event occurring. For example, the probability of flipping a coin and it being heads is ½, because there is 1 way of getting a head and the total number of possible outcomes is 2 (a head or tail). We write P(heads) = ½ .

How can probability be used in business?

One practical use for probability distributions and scenario analysis in business is to predict future levels of sales.Using a scenario analysis based on a probability distribution can help a company frame its possible future values in terms of a likely sales level and a worst-case and best-case scenario.

How is probability used in healthcare?

In medical decision-making, clinical estimate of probability strongly affects the physician’s belief as to whether or not a patient has a disease, and this belief, in turn, determines actions: to rule out, to treat, or to do more tests.

How is probability used in finance?

Probabilities can be used in financial decisions to measure the expected result of an independent event. The expected value for a choice may be figured as E(V) = Σ (p n × r n). Expected value can be weighed against or compared to the values of other choices.

Why is probability important in genetics?

Calculating probabilities is extremely important in genetics. Probabilities predict the likelihood that certain events will occur such as the inheritance of a particular trait in an organism. This can help plant and animal breeders develop more desirable characteristics in their products.

What is probability and how does it relate to genetics?

In genetics, probability is a measurement tool that helps us predict the chances of an offspring being inherited with a particular trait of interest. In diploid organisms, during the formation of gametes by the process of meiosis there is a 50% chance for each of the chromosomes to get passed on to the gamete.
